Brief summary

This pilot study will establish the preliminary effect and safety of using Spraino® to prevent lateral ankle sprains amongst athletes competing in indoor sports at sub-elite level, with a one-year follow-up. All recruited participants will have a history of lateral ankle sprain in the preceding 24 months prior to the initiation of the trial. Half of the included participants will receive Spraino® to prevent lateral ankle sprains (intervention group). The other half will receive no intervention (do-as-usual control group). Both groups will be permitted to continue or initiate any usual care of their choice, except Spraino® in the control group. Short Message Services (SMS) will be used for registration of injury and exposure.

Detailed description

The purpose of this exploratory trial (named The Spraino Pilot Trial) is to establish the preliminary effect and safety of using Spraino® to prevent lateral ankle sprains amongst athletes competing in indoor sports at sub-elite level (handball, basketball, floorball and badminton) when compared to a do-as-usual control group. It is a randomized controlled pilot trial (Pilot-RCT) with a two-group parallel design and blinded outcome assessment. The trial will include prospective injury and exposure registration using a Short Message Services-system (SMS-Track) throughout a 52-week follow-up period (one calendar year). It is anticipated that 500 participants, which approximates to 250 in each group, will be enrolled in the trial. The enrollment process will cease when at least 250 participants have been allocated to the intervention group. Only athletes participating in indoor sports with a history of a lateral ankle sprain in the preceding 24 months are eligible for inclusion in the trial. The participants will be randomized (1:1 allocation ratio) using numbered lots. The randomization process will ensure stratification for gender, sports discipline and level of play. A full trial protocol, based on the SPIRIT 2013 explanation and elaboration: guidance for protocols of clinical trials (Chan et al., 2013) and the PREPARE Trial guide (Bandholm et al., 2017), will be published and made publicly available. The trial report will adhere to the CONSORT 2010 statement, using the extension for randomized pilot and feasibility trials. Being an exploratory pilot trial, the study is designed with a flat outcome structure with multiple evenly valued outcome measures. Thus, no primary and secondary outcome measure hierarchy exists.

Interventions

DEVICESpraino

Participants allocated to the intervention group will use Spraino® as a measure to prevent future lateral ankle sprains during all on-court practice sessions and matches. Spraino® is an adhesive polytetrafluoroethylene (PTFE or Teflon) patch. It is developed with the intent of minimizing lateral shoe- surface friction whenever initial contact is carried out in an inverted position of the ankle joint. Each Spraino® PTFE patch has a minimum durability of 20 hours use and will be provided by the trial sponsor, Spraino® ApS. The participants allocated to the intervention group will receive four pairs of the Spraino® patches via postal service or by hand delivery on a monthly basis, or upon request if material is worn out prematurely during the 52-week trial period.

Inclusion criteria

* Participant is ≥ 18 years old at commencement of trial. * Participant can read, speak and understand Danish. * Participant can receive and reply to texts on a cell phone using Short Message Services (SMS). * Participant performs indoor sports (Handball, basketball, floorball orbadminton) in a sub-elite level team with ≥ 2 weekly practice sessions. * Participant has incurred ≥ 1 lateral ankle sprain injury in the preceding 24 months. * Participant has returned to play at commencement of the trial.
